The U.S. dollar index rose on the 25th. The dollar index, which measures the dollar against six major currencies, increased by 0.18% for the day, closing at 99.614 in the forex market. At the end of trading in New York, 1 euro was exchanged for 1.1578 USD, up from 1.1569 USD the previous trading day; 1 British pound was exchanged for 1.3382 USD, up from 1.3366 USD the previous day. 1 USD was exchanged for 159.28 Japanese yen, up from 159.14 yen; 1 USD was exchanged for 0.7910 Swiss francs, down from 0.7918 Swiss francs; 1 USD was exchanged for 1.3808 Canadian dollars, up from 1.3783 CAD; 1 USD was exchanged for 9.3320 Swedish krona, down from 9.3669 SEK.
